Position: Instrument Controls Technician (12 Hour Nights – Rotating Weekends)

Instrument Controls Technician (12 Hour Nights – Rotating Weekends)

Webster, New York, United States

fairlife, LLC is a Chicago-based nutrition company that creates great-tasting, nutrition-rich and dairy products to nourish consumers.

With over $3B in annual retail sales, fairlife's portfolio of delicious, lactose-free, real dairy products includes: fairlife® ultra-filtered milk, Core Power® High Protein Shakes, a sports nutrition drink to support post-workout recovery; fairlife® nutrition plan™, a nutrition shake to support the journey to better health.

A wholly owned subsidiary of The Coca-Cola company, fairlife, LLC has been recognized by both Fast Company and Nielsen for its industry leading innovation.

To learn more about fairlife and its complete line of products, please visit

Shift schedule:

12 Hour Nights: This is a night shift position, with hours from 6:00 PM to 6:00 AM. The role follows a rotating 2-2-3 schedule: two days on, two days off, three days on, followed by two days off. Team members will work every other weekend, including Friday, Saturday, and Sunday. Shift Differential of $2 per hour for night shift.

Job purpose: The maintenance staff is tasked with the upkeep of buildings and grounds, as well as upkeep of machinery and processing equipment needed to operate and maintain the facility. The Plant Instrument Controls Technician (ICT) will report to the Maintenance Manager and will be maintaining all plant inspection, instrument, electrical, and controls systems and assets. ICTs will be members of the shift Maintenance teams and responsible for completing both planned and unplanned work in accordance with included instructions as well as any applicable rules and regulations.

Responsibilities:

The Plant ICT (Instrument Controls Technician) will be responsible for the following:

  • Perform routine and specialized duties in the repair and maintenance and updating of instruments, controls and process control network systems involved throughout the entire manufacturing process.
  • Work as part of a team to plan, analyze and control the quality of processes.
  • Inspect, repair, and adjust Programmable Logic Controls (PLC), and Human Machine Interfaces (HMI), and related equipment using electrical test equipment, circuit diagrams, schematics, and blueprints.
  • Install or Replace Instrumentation Device, such as, Flow Sensors, Temperature Sensors, Pressure sensor and many others. This may include programming the device or downloading Parameters to the device.
  • Install or Replace Control Systems that fail to operate. They must continuously monitor all operation processes so that a malfunction is immediately recognized and corrected.
  • Install or Replace PLCs, HMIs, VFDs, Servo Drives. This may include programming the device or downloading Parameters to the device.
  • Continually improve process control systems through Advanced Process Control, Alarm Management, and Operator Interface Optimization.
  • Plant liaison for new system start up and commissioning by all outside controls contractors and system integrators to ensure proper transfer of documented PLC program changes and adequate training on the installation/changes that have been completed.
  • Responsible for integration of PLCs, HMIs, VFDs, Servo Drives, and process controls.
  • Responsible for the training of end users on the operations of newly installed or modified process control systems.
  • Provide technical training to lower-level personnel.
  • The ICT will work in all areas of the facility including the Packaging Department, the Processing Department, and the Facilities/Utilities Department.
  • Other duties may be assigned.

Skills/qualifications required:

  • Minimum of three (3) years maintenance experience in Industrial Control System development and troubleshooting.
  • Must have proven experience with the following PLCs:
    Allen Bradley Micrologix or Micro
    800, Compact Logix & Control Logix and Siemens Step 7 PLCs.
  • Must have proven experience with the following HMI or SCADA programming and configuration.
  • Experience with Allen Bradley and Siemens VFDs and Servo Drives.
  • Must have proven experience with Ether Net/IP, Profi Net, Profi Bus, and ASi Industrial Networks.
